Marcellus
Village
Marcellus is a village in Cass County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 1,074 at the 2020 census. The village is located within Marcellus Township. It is part of the South Bend–Mishawaka, IN-MI, Metropolitan Statistical Area. Marcellus is situated 3 miles east of Haight Cemetery.
Volinia Township
Village
Volinia Township is a civil township of Cass County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 1,096 at the 2020 census. When the township was organized in 1833, it was at first named Volhynia, after the province in Poland. Volinia Township is situated 4½ miles west of Haight Cemetery.
